• Well this June marks Logan’s departure from his own title! Yeah as you may already have heard the Wolverine title we all know and love is becoming “Dark Wolverine”  at issue #75. This title is going to follow the exploits of his asinine son Daken as he impersonates his father donning his brown and tan costume. Well at least someone is going to wear that thing!  “Dark Wolverine” will follow his solo adventures he embarks on when he’s not hobnobbin’ around with the Norman “Green Goblin” Osborn’s Avengers.

  • Here’s a rad video for a song by Paul Sabu for the god awful movie “Hard Rock Zombies” from 1985!!  This craptastic movie is essentially one long ultra lame amazing music video! Supposedly, it was only meant to be about 20 minutes long and solely used as the feature movie in the 1985 movie “American Drive In”. Instead it spawned two ultra crappy movies both over an hour and a half in length! The video for it has most of the highlights so please enjoy!!

  • I am not sure what everyone else thinks about yet another remake of a true horror classic, A Nightmare on Elm Street, but I for one found it just a little bit more comforting when I read an article on Cinematical.com   with the new rumored Freddy Krueger. The word on the street is Jackie Earle Haley, The Watchmen’s own Rorshach will be donning the green and red sweater in the remake.
